Abstract

The purpose of this study is to find out contribution of agricultural activities in coastal sandy land to the food security of people in the case village. This research is qualitative research which used spatial approach. Methods of data collect were literature studies, documents from relevant government agencies, observations, surveys and in-depth interviews. The results of this study are; l) coastal sandy land for farming in Karangsewu Village are able to supply food to other regions for vegetables, fruits, nuts, corn, cassava, and sweet potatoes; 2) food distribution outside and inside Karangsewu Village are smoothly; 3) people in Karangsewu village have good access to food because it is supported by good transportation facilities and infrastructure and high income; and 4) people in Karangsewu Village have many choices about foodstuffs, because they plant several types of food crops and are able to bring in various types of other foodstuffs.
